The Hermes Agent Action Plan is a configuration framework and operational guide designed to optimize Hermes Agent deployments on Ubuntu 24. It provides a structured philosophy for setting up an autonomous assistant that prioritizes local-first tools, persistent memory, and granular system access. By implementing specific security hardening, firewall rules, and communication guidelines, the plan enables the agent to perform complex tasks while maintaining user privacy and auditability. The guide serves as a template for transitioning the agent from a basic chatbot into a capable system administrator or personal assistant.

Security & Privacy Philosophy

Core Principles

  • Privacy-first - Always protect personal information
  • Open source preferred over proprietary solutions
  • Local tools preferred over cloud/API services
  • Minimize data sharing with external services
  • Only use signups/API keys when necessary
  • Always mention open source alternatives when recommending tools

Data Protection

  • Use pseudonyms/handles instead of real names in configs
  • Be aware of metadata leakage (messaging profiles, etc.)
  • No exfiltration of private data
  • Keep sensitive info out of logs when possible

Operational Security

  • Ask before destructive actions (deletions, critical config changes)
  • Prefer trash over rm when possible (recoverable > permanent)
  • Ask when uncertain about impact
  • External actions (emails, posts, public messages) require explicit approval
  • All privileged commands should be logged

Internet Philosophy

"Not on DoD secrecy, but take precautions - the Internet is what it is"

  • The Internet is hostile - act accordingly
  • Minimize attack surface (firewall locked down)
  • Allow outbound connections for functionality
  • Limit inbound access to trusted sources only

System Access Strategy

The Acceleration Approach

Philosophy: Full system access enables rapid learning and capability development.

  • Grant necessary permissions for the assistant to be effective
  • All actions are logged and auditable
  • Permissions can be revoked instantly if needed
  • Balance security with functionality

Firewall Best Practices

  • Default deny incoming, allow outgoing
  • Whitelist specific IPs/ranges for sensitive ports
  • Localhost always bypasses firewall
  • Document all rules and their purposes

Communication Preferences

Style Guidelines

  • Answer questions as questions - Don't assume every question is an instruction
  • Be genuinely helpful, not performatively helpful
  • Skip filler words ("Great question!", "I'd be happy to...")
  • Have opinions - you're not just a search engine
  • Concise, value-dense responses
  • Competence > pleasantries

When to Act vs. Clarify

  • Questions are NOT instructions unless clearly stated
  • Try to figure things out before asking (check docs, read files, search context)
  • Guess nothing - if uncertain, admit it and ask
  • Be resourceful first, ask second

Memory & Persistence

  • Write things down - "mental notes" don't survive restarts
  • Update memory files for significant events, decisions, lessons learned
  • Maintain daily logs (raw events) and long-term curated memory
  • Use semantic search before answering questions about prior work

Tool Selection Philosophy

Preference Order

  1. Local/self-hosted open source tools
  2. Open source with external hosting (if necessary)
  3. Freemium services with reasonable free tiers
  4. Paid services only when no alternative exists

Web Access Strategy

  • Use web_fetch for direct URL access (no API key needed)
  • Consider self-hosted search (SearXNG) before API services
  • Browser automation for sites without APIs
  • Minimize external API dependencies

Messaging Channel Strategy

Multi-Channel Design

  • Each channel routes replies deterministically (replies go to source)
  • Same brain, different interfaces - context is shared
  • Use pairing/allowlist for access control
  • Don't spam group chats - quality over quantity

Channel Security

  • Use separate accounts/numbers for the assistant when possible
  • Implement access control (pairing codes, allowlists)
  • Be aware of metadata exposure in different platforms
  • Document which channels are used for what purposes

Implementation Checklist

Initial Setup

  • Define agent identity (name, role, vibe)
  • Configure workspace and file structure
  • Set up memory system (daily logs + long-term)
  • Choose messaging channels
  • Configure firewall rules

Security Hardening

  • Implement access control (pairing/allowlists)
  • Configure sudo access (if needed)
  • Set up logging and audit trails
  • Document recovery procedures
  • Test credential revocation

Tool Configuration

  • Install local browser (Chromium/Chrome)
  • Enable web_fetch for URL access
  • Consider web search options (local vs API)
  • Install necessary system tools
  • Configure skill preferences

Documentation

  • Create USER.md with preferences
  • Write TOOLS.md with local notes
  • Document security boundaries
  • Export configuration for backup
  • Keep memory files updated
